Practical First Steps for a UK Novice at Spinshark

Fresh Spinshark? Try this easy routine before you play any game with real money. First, select the ‘Demo’ or ‘Play for Fun’ mode to test the game risk-free. While you’re in the demo, open the paytable and rules. Then, write down a few key points:

  • The game’s listed RTP percentage and its volatility rating.
  • What the top three paying symbols are paying, and what any special symbols provide.
  • The exact number of scatters or symbols necessary to start the main bonus or free spins.
  • Any unusual game mechanics or special betting options.

Taking five minutes on this habit builds a foundation of knowledge. It renders moving to real-money play much more manageable and far more responsible.

Key Rule Elements Beginners Must Check

Each time I examine a game’s rules on Spinshark, I consistently check a few particular things. I begin with the Return to Player (RTP) percentage, which indicates the theoretical payout over time. Next is the volatility rating—will the game provide small wins often (low volatility) or bigger wins less frequently (high volatility)? My ultimate stop is the bonus round details: how many scatters activate it, what the free spins offer, and if there are any multipliers.
